#103ced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#103ced is composed of 6.3% red, 23.5%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 228.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 49.6%. #103ced color hex could be obtained by blending #2078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#103ced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#103ced has RGB values of R:16, G:60,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1064173.

Shades and Tints of #103ced
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010411 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#103ced
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b7c82 is the less saturated color, while #0636f7 is the most saturated one.
